Christan Repmann (Leamington, ON) finished 2-3 in the 0-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Repmann defeated
Ben Hughes (St. Catharines, ON) 8-5, then won 9-3 against Austin Carlson (Midland, MI). Repmann went on to lose 6-4 against Ethan Doig (Seaforth, ON). Repmann lost 4-1 to Aiden Poole (Chatham, ON). Repmann lost 7-3 to Jordie Lyon-Hatcher (Ottawa, ON) in their final qualifying round match.
